Bedruthan Hotel and Spa
10/10 Excellent
"Had a wonderful stay for 3 nights in August. The hotel is beautifully located over looking a beautiful large sandy beach. Although there were many kids staying, it didn’t feel over run (other than a few overzealous dads throwing their small kinds over their heads in the indoor pool, which was a little unnerving)! The hotel was built in 1959 and looks a bit dated from the outside. However, inside it has been tastefully refurbished, though in keeping, and the facilities very good were up to spec. The bedroom was sizeable with a comfortable super kind bed and the walk-in wet room had two powerful showers and was lovely. Would have appreciated a shelf for toiletries and cosmetics and had to put those on the floor. We loved the refill stations for milk tea bags, coffee, water etc. which you took back to your room. Breakfast was a feast! Really one of the best I’ve ever had. A wide selection of continental meats. Cheeses, breads, fruits, cereals, compotes, yogurts etc. A full cooked breakfast is extra but not too expensive. We had a. Inclusive package, including car parking and a general spa package. The complimentary daily wellness wake up class at 8am in the studio over looking the sea was wonderful. Without exception the staff were polite, knowledgeable, kind and helpful. The beach walk is quite a climb coming back but well worth it. We were invited to use the facilities at the sister hotel nearby, namely The Scarlet Hotel. It’s newer and is adults only."
